lordreyrey Posted April 7, 2007 Report Share Posted April 7, 2007 Is the following language a violation?Debt of $29.44. (Yes, just 29.44!)"I can give you one last chance to settle this debt. If you send payment of just 14.72 made out to 'CA' you can pay this amount each month until the debt is repaid. And we will prevent any legal action.""If you don't, I have no option but to consider the possibility of litigation. Any court judgement could then make it difficult for you to obtain future credit; you might also have to pay additional legal costs. This could go on your credit report, which could affect your ability to obtain credit, buy a home or an automobile.""Please help me to help you. Complete the section below and return it wih your installment payment in the reply paid envelope enclosed. And we will prevent the possibility of any legal action."And of course: "Our organization is attempting to collect a debt and any information obtained will be used for that purpose." direred Posted April 7, 2007 Report Share Posted April 7, 2007 Is this the first communication from them?Is the debt within SOL? If they can't sue on it, that would be a violation.As for the "this could go on your credit report" -- that's not a violation unless it's out of the SOL for reporting.
